  4. #4
    the remote starter you listed is a stand alone unit.

    if you wanted to just add on, then there's units like the DEI 561T which is an add on remote starter.

    When you turn the car on with the remote start will the rear defogger turn on. I know when I turn my car off and then back on the rear defogger will be off when I previously had it on.

  6. #6
    Quote Originally Posted by kodys00galant
    When you turn the car on with the remote start will the rear defogger turn on. I know when I turn my car off and then back on the rear defogger will be off when I previously had it on.
    The remote start is capable of turning on the rear defroster. There's a blue/white wire on one of the harnesses that can be programmed to activate the rear defroster. There is going to be some extra wiring you'll have to do to addon a remote start to the alarm though. So I'm going to under under the impression that you're going to end up with the 561t.

    The white/blue wire from the 671 brain will go to the white/blue wire of the 561t. That's the activation wire. Grab the owers manual for your 671 and see what it says the button is for channel three. YOu'll have to push that button twice to activate the remote start.

    The yellow wire from the 671 brain goes to the yellow wire of the 561t. If you don't do this, the alarm will go off everytime you remotestart the car with the alarm armed.

    There's some other extra stuff you'll have to do which escapes me at the moment.
